Yola, the Adamawa state capital, has been hitherto a medium sized city with traditional architecture and infratructures put in place since 1976 when the town was made the capital of the defunct Gongola state. The last time the town had a major facelift and to some extent, expansion was around 1997 when Jonah Jang was holding sway.
